We are committed to hiring the best, most talented people and empowering them to thrive, grow meaningful careers and to find a place where they belong.  Whether you’ve got deep experience in commercial real estate, skilled trades or technology, or you’re looking to apply your relevant experience to a new industry, join our team as we help shape a brighter way forward. </p><p style="text-align:inherit !important"></p><p><span style="color:#0f4761">Job Summary </span></p><p style="color:!important"><span style="color:#000000">We have an exciting opening for a Senior O365 Messaging Engineer to join our global IT team and support the delivery of O365 messaging solutions for our clients and internal stakeholders. You will be responsible for supporting the global O365 messaging service, ensuring its availability, performance, security, and compliance. You will have responsibility to work with our third-party resources, ensuring they meet service level agreements and quality standards. You will support messaging projects, such as tenant migrations, client transitions, and integration work including cross-tenant coexistence. You will provide guidance on messaging design and implementation. And you will act as a point of escalation for support related issues for troubleshooting O365 messaging features and <span style="overflow-wrap: break-word; display: inline; text-decoration: inherit; hyphens: auto;">integrations.  </span></span></p><p style="color:!important"><span style="color:#0f4761">Key <span style="overflow-wrap: break-word; display: inline; text-decoration: inherit; hyphens: auto;">Responsibilities </span></span></p><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Support administration and management of the O365 messaging infrastructure, including both Exchange Online and on-premises environments, to ensure availability and performance.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Provide technical expertise and guidance in O365 messaging, primarily focused on Exchange.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Responsible for Proofpoint and Defender configuration and internal alignment on best practice operations.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Assist with regular management reporting and provide telemetry to track service health and progress against operational goals.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Work with third-party providers to ensure O365 messaging services are delivered in alignment with service level agreements and quality expectations.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Support cost optimization efforts and help manage the O365 messaging budget in line with organizational targets.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Ensure the messaging infrastructure is maintained according to business requirements, industry standards, and best practices.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Follow and enforce O365 messaging policies, procedures, and governance frameworks.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Troubleshoot and resolve complex or escalated O365 messaging incidents, problems, changes, and requests, acting as an escalation point for support issues.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Provide technical support and guidance to end users and stakeholders for O365 messaging-related issues.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Participate in O365 messaging projects and initiatives, such as tenant migrations, integrations, and service improvements, from planning through to execution.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Creates, tests and manages scripts as needed for management and administration </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Performs other duties as <span style="overflow-wrap: break-word; display: inline; text-decoration: inherit; hyphens: auto;">assigned/required </span></span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Attend Project and management meetings, communicating with technical and non-technical staff at all levels. </span></li></ul><p style="color:!important"><span style="color:#0f4761">Qualifications and Requirements </span></p><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">At least 7 years of experience in O365 messaging engineering and <span style="overflow-wrap: break-word; display: inline; text-decoration: inherit; hyphens: auto;">administration. </span></span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ong knowledge of Exchange Online (Microsoft 365) administration and hybrid Exchange deployments including Microsoft Exchange Server (2016/2019) architecture, installation, and upgrades </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ong knowledge of mail flow design, connectors, transport rules, and routing  </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000"><b>Expert knowledge of </b>Microsoft Defender for Office 365 , Microsoft Purview Suite and Proofpoint including Mail Protection, TAP, EFD, threat analysis, eDiscovery, retention, DLP & Legal hold processes </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ong knowledge and skills in O365 Email security (anti-spam, anti-malware, phishing protection), role-based access control (RBAC), TLS, certificates </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ong knowledge of email transport security including DMARC, DKIM, SPF and how these can effect mail delivery </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Experience with cross‑tenant migrations and coexistence strategies including integration with third‑party email security, archiving & Migration tools (e.g MigrationWiz, AvePoint Fly, Quest QMM) </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Experience with Intune - Mobile Device Management, including understanding of ABM, Google Enterprise, Compliance , Configuration and App protection policies </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Knowledge of Teams, SharePoint, and OneDrive dependencies on Exchange </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Knowledge of capacity planning, performance tuning and patch management </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Experience with monitoring tools and alerting (Microsoft and third‑party) </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ong Scripting skills i.e PowerShell (Exchange, Microsoft 365, Azure AD modules) </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ong communication, collaboration and stakeholder management skills, both verbal and written. </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Strong analytical, troubleshooting and critical thinking skills using logs, message traces, and PowerShell diagnostics </span></li></ul><ul><li><span style="color:#000000">Preference will be given to candidates who have one or more of the following Microsoft certifications: Microsoft 365 Certified: Messaging Administrator Associate, Microsoft 365 Certified: Enterprise Administrator Expert, or Microsoft 365 Certified: Teams Administrator <span style="overflow-wrap: break-word;
